Output eaa041ef62b30273e0c5b31c85c5cab780a64d9fa6b9a228ba02fad289f77b75:1

value
685678
script pubkey
OP_0 OP_PUSHBYTES_32 022a8075064bc4500165596049e4419f61b0e9871c954c96e7c2ee44d69f8fbe
address
bc1qqg4gqagxf0z9qqt9t9synezpnasmp6v8rj25e9h8cthyf45l37lq8lm8cy
transaction
eaa041ef62b30273e0c5b31c85c5cab780a64d9fa6b9a228ba02fad289f77b75
confirmations
303211
spent
true